The Education Manager facilitates student learning experiences as an integral part of the Education team. The Education Manager is primarily responsible for the life cycle of JA Finance Park and Mission Tomorrow, including outreach, administration, resource development, and management procedures to ensure high quality, efficient program implementation. Full benefits include medical/dental/life insurance (premiums paid in full for single coverage equaling approximately $11,000), eligibility for retirement plan (401k) after three months (+3% employer contribution), and generous paid time off. Hybrid work location based on programming needs.
Title : Education Manager
Area : JA of Central Virginia (Richmond area)
Reports to : Vice President of Education
Status : Full-Time, Salaried
Salary : $45,000 - $49,000
Impact Junior Achievement (JA) of Central Virginia is a nonprofit organization dedicated to preparing students for their future through engaging programs supported by community partners. This office is one of 100 Junior Achievement USA area offices that collectively serve over 4.6 million students annually. Locally, we serve nearly 30,000 students across 37 cities and counties in Virginia.
Program Facilitation:
o Facilitating JA Finance Park the majority of the time, an in-person program with up to 100 students daily (primarily high school)
o Organizing, coordinating, and maintaining program communications
o Innovating to increase efficiency to best meet community needs
o Recruiting and training volunteers and teachers
o Developing, localizing and updating program materials as necessary
o Soliciting, recording, and incorporating program feedback
o Serving as point of contact for annual Mission Tomorrow event hosted in partnership with ChamberRVA and the Community Foundation (volunteer recruitment, volunteer training, school communication, day-of coordination, and other duties related to this program)
Technology Support:
o Maintaining database entries and creating reports (Dynamics 365, CRM, Excel, Google Analytics, Power BI, etc.)
o Managing program materials and technology (tablets, Google Sites, etc.)
o Basic troubleshooting
Administrative duties and other program support as needed
